In the rooms of 12-step programs, they say “don’t project” and “one day at a time.” But there is another saying from the Roman philosopher that “Luck is  what happens when preparation meets opportunity.” Your, tomorrow, your future depends on what you choose to do with today and everyday. If we take today for granted and engage in unsober behavior, we may be starting to push the rock downhill setting in motion what we may later call bad luck and a relapse. However, when we keep our sobriety in mind each day and give our recovery the time, effort and energy it requires, we put ourselves in a better position for a better tomorrow. Today, I will keep myself in preparation mode. I will remember that my sobriety is the most important thing, and that good things happen when I stay prepared for the eventuality that life is not perfect and can throw me a curve ball at any time. Today I will not be deterred, and will not let anything get in the way of personal growth.
